History
of the Verulam Angling Club
THE
VERULAM AC
was formed in 1934 by some 14-20 local businessmen and
has been providing quality fisheries and sport for its
members ever since. It has since flourished to what we
have today - a club over 1600 members enjoying a vast
array of fish and fisheries.

Whilst our membership figure may seem very large, we do
level our membership on the amount of fishing we have on
offer as we have no wish to subject members to
overcrowded waters. The fact that we are one of the few
clubs with a growing membership, surely reflects the
standards to which we seek to achieve.
Certainly some fisheries are more popular than others,
but avoid the busier times and you still have the
fisheries to yourself and with no close season at some
waters, we also avoid the June 16th rush.
The club controls a wide variety of coarse fishing as
well as some close season trouting which is very
popular. Details of all these waters and what they hold
can be found elsewhere on this website.

Juniors are more than welcome in the club and with no
entrance fee plus reduced subscriptions, it is our
intention to encourage more.
In 1986 we became a limited company (limited by
guarantee). This was solely to give the officers of the
club full personal protection from the liabilities of
the club. All it means to members is that they are
liable to pay the sum of £1 in the event of the club
being wound up due to litigation.
We are affiliated to the National Federation of Anglers,
Great Ouse Fishery Consultation Association, the Ivel
Protection Association, the ACA and Herts & Middlesex
Wildlife Trust and Ver Valley Society which reflects our
concern for the environment we enjoy.
